520    What would it take to turn you into a suicide bomber? How 
       would you interrogate a member of Al Qaeda? With access to
       formerly classified documentation and interviews from the 
       CIA, the U.S. Army, MI5, MI6, and the British Intelligence
       Corps, acclaimed journalist Dominic Streatfeild traces the
       history of the worldʼs most secret psychological 
       procedure.      From the cold war to the height of todayʼs
       war on terror, groups as dissimilar as armies, religious 
       cults, and advertising agencies have been accused of 
       brainwashing. But what does this mean?    Is it possible 
       to erase memories or to implant them artificially? Do 
       heavy-metal records contain subliminal messages? Do 
       religious cults brainwash recruits? What were the CIA and 
       MI6 doing with LSD in the 1950s? How far have the worldʼs 
       militaries really gone? From the author of the definitive 
       history of cocaine, Brainwash is required reading in an 
       era of cutting-edge and often controversial interrogation 
       practices. More than just an examination of the techniques
       used by the CIA, the KGB, and the Taliban, it is also a 
       gripping, full history of the heated efforts to master the
       elusive, secret techniques of mind control.
